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games

At its heart, the crash game is built on a provably fair random number generator (RNG). This ensures that each game’s outcome is genuinely random and cannot be manipulated by the casino. The RNG generates a number that determines the multiplier at which the crash will occur. Before each round, a seed value is used as input for the RNG. Both the casino and the player receive a portion of this seed, allowing the player to independently verify the fairness of the result. While you can't predict the exact moment of the crash, understanding the provably fair system offers reassurance that the game isn't rigged. The multiplier starts at 1x and steadily increases. Your potential winnings are directly proportional to the multiplier at the time you cash out.

The simplicity of the game is deceiving. While the concept is easy to grasp, mastering it requires a deep understanding of probability and risk management. Players can choose to cash out at any point, securing a portion of their bet multiplied by the current multiplier. This flexibility is key, as it allows players to balance their desire for higher rewards with the risk of losing their entire wager. Some games offer features like automated cash-out options, allowing players to set a target multiplier and automatically cash out when it’s reached. This can be useful for those who are hesitant to react quickly enough to the changing multiplier.

The Role of the Random Number Generator

The random number generator is the cornerstone of a fair crash game. It's a complex algorithm designed to produce unpredictable outcomes. Crucially, the RNG isn't simply generating a number after you place your bet. Instead, the seed for the RNG is determined before the round begins, ensuring that the outcome is predetermined but unknown to both the player and the casino until the moment of the crash. The provably fair system allows players to verify this predetermination, adding a layer of transparency to the gaming experience. Understanding this principle is vital – it’s not about "beating" the system, but about playing in a provably fair environment.

Strategies for Playing Crash Games

While there's no foolproof strategy to guarantee winnings in a crash game, several approaches can increase your chances of success. One popular strategy is the “Martingale” system, where you double your bet after each loss, hoping to recover your losses with a single win. However, this strategy is ris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ll and can lead to significant losses if you encounter a long losing streak. Another strategy is to set a target multiplier and cash out consistently at that level, regardless of how the game unfolds. This approach prioritizes consistency over potentially larger payouts. Many players also employ a combination of strategies, adapting their approach based on their risk tolerance and the game’s current behavior.

A crucial aspect of any successful strategy is proper bankroll management.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and set realistic goals for your winnings. It’s also important to understand the game’s statistics and to track your own performance over time. This data can help you identify patterns in your betting behavior and to refine your strategy accordingly. Consider setting stop-loss limits – a predetermined amount of money you're willing to lose before stopping play. This prevents emotional decision-making and helps you protect your bankroll. Finally, remember that crash games are, ultimately, games of chance. There’s no way to predict the future with certainty, so it’s important to approach the game with a realistic mindset.

The Impact of the “House Edge”

Like all casino games, crash games have a built-in house edge, which represents the casino's average profit margin. This edge ensures that, over the long run, the casino will always win. The house edge in crash games is typically around 1-2%, meaning that for every $100 wagered, the casino expects to retain $1-$2. While this may seem like a small amount, it adds up over time and guarantees the casino’s profitability. Understanding the house edge is vital for managing your expectations and for making informed betting decisions. It reinforces the importance of viewing crash games as a form of entertainment, rather than a get-rich-quick scheme.
